Jupiter is the fifth planet from the Sun and the largest planet within the Solar System.The planet was known by astronomers of ancient times, and was associated with the mythology and religiousbeliefs of many cultures.
Jupiter is classified as a gas giant along with Saturn, Uranus and Neptune. Together, these four planets are referred to as the Jovian planets
Jupiter has been explored onseveral occasions by robotic spacecraft, most notably by the Galileo orbiter.
Jupiter has a huge magnetic field, radiates more energy into space than it receives from the Sun, it has rings like Saturn's,but much fainter and smaller. When it is in the nighttime sky, Jupiter is often the brightest "star" in the sky

Saturn is the sixth planet from the Sun and the second largest planet in the SolarSystem, after Jupiter.
Saturn has been known since prehistoric times. Early observations of Saturn were complicated by the fact that the Earth passes through the plane of Saturn's rings every few yearsas Saturn moves in its orbit.
Though they look continuous from the Earth, the rings are actually composed of innumerable small particles each in an independent orbit.
When it is in the nighttimesky, Saturn is easily visible to the unaided eye. Though it is not nearly as bright as Jupiter, it is easy to identify as a planet because it doesn't "twinkle" like the stars do. The rings and thelarger satellites are visible with a small astronomical telescope.


Uranus is the seventh planet from the Sun and the third largest . It is named after the ancient Greek deity of the sky . It was thefirst planet discovered with a telescope. Uranus is similar in composition to Neptune, and both are of different chemical composition than the larger gas giants, Jupiter and Saturn. Astronomerssometimes place them in a separate category called "ice giants". It is the coldest planetary atmosphere in the Solar System.
